Eating the Elephant

Once our deadline was locked in, we tried to figure out what we could deliver using a phased timeline approach. In order to meet the deadline, we broke down the project into four distinct areas of focus: Business Unit 1, Business Unit 2, Data Maintenance, and Back-end Processes. The team thought that we'd be able to deliver code that could enter UAT for Business Unit 1 in the fall. After that, we could focus our time on Business Unit 2. The back-end processes and maintenance screens won't be counted as part of the deadline and could be delivered at a later date.

As mentioned in earlier editorials, the development process began with a small team of core developers. This team figured out the HOW of the project. How would code be organized, how would tests be written and organized, and most importantly, what we would need to build in the coming months. It was this last, the WHAT that was very important. In order to succeed in building Business Unit 1's application, we needed to know just what that was. Our first goal was to fill a backlog of work for our team to map out and scope the application. To help manage this process, we created a Kanban board and loaded it with all the screens, framework items, data conversions, and processes we would need to construct for Business Unit 1. Where possible, we included screen shots and the legacy functional design documents. This gave us a good idea of just how many tasks we needed to accomplish. This information was then given to our project manager. We started with one PM and now have three or four on our project. The project manager(s) created our burn down charts and other information that management needed to monitor our progress. If you haven't worked with project managers yet, you should consider it. We're lucky to have a great project management team because projects like this wouldn't be successful without them. So how did this planning work out? As of this writing, Business Unit 1 is well underway with its user acceptance testing. We now have 100% of our features in UAT.

So how is the work for Business Unit 2 progressing? We used the same process that helped build Business Unit 1's software. We built a backlog of work and immediately went to work building parts of our next module at a furious pace. By my estimation, we should be nearly code-complete by the end of January. This project has a much higher velocity than most as we've been able to leverage many of the components that we built for Business Unit 1.
